A collaboration between Ant & Harry Williamson
Produced by Anthony Phillips & Harry Williamson

CD also includes the original demo recordings of Tarka Movements 1 & 2

Featuring:

Anthony Phillips: 12 String Guitar, 6 String Guitar, Piano, Synth, Organ, Percussion

Harry Williamson: 6 String Guitar, Bass, Echoes, Piano, Autoharp, Percussion, Gliss
